Subject: Deploybot cut-over complete. Hi support team — as of this morning, deploy status questions in chat are handled by Relaymint instead of the old Pagewren bot. Commands are unchanged; responses now include rollout percentage and last failure reason. Pagewren stays read-only for two weeks, then retires. If customers report gaps, check these settings first, reproduced here for reference.

config for hawip-bahop:
[fendor]
host = fendor.paliqworks.corp
user = fendor_svc
database = fendor_prod

# Break-Glass: Plinth Kiosk Watchdog

The Plinth kiosk fleet runs a watchdog that restarts the shell app after three frozen heartbeats. If the watchdog itself wedges, normal remote access is unavailable and break-glass applies. Connect over the maintenance VLAN, hold the service button for ten seconds, and enter recovery mode. Log the incident afterward in the on-call journal. The recovery passphrase for the maintenance console is below.

strongbox words: olimir-ulaox-jorius

**Alert: DeepLinkRouteMiss (Harrowmint app)**

Fires when the share of deep links resolving to the fallback screen exceeds 2% over 10 minutes. Usually caused by a stale routing manifest after a release. Check the latest manifest push before paging mobile. Triage steps and manifest rollback instructions are on the internal page below.

runbook for tagug-hafog: https://jira.lumiclabs.internal/projects/pages/pages/9773c0d8

Subject: GridSmith cut-over complete — summary and current settings

Team,

The cut-over of the GridSmith crossword generator to the new fill engine finished at 03:40 local time. Traffic drained cleanly, the old solver pool was retired, and puzzle generation latency is back under two seconds at p95. One caveat: dictionary reloads now happen hourly rather than on demand, so stale wordlists can persist briefly. Please watch the reload metric through the weekend. For reference, the service is currently running with the following configuration.

deployment values, kahof-fawep:
[casdor]
host = casdor.zemvarworks.corp
user = casdor_svc
database = casdor_prod